DeNA And GREE:
My Perspective On Japanese Social Games Going
Global




              By Serkan Toto, PhD

Question 1:
Do you really see millions of users in
the US, Europe, and Asia prefer
playing games on GREE and
Mobage over Facebook and the
others?
Question 2:
Do you really see China allowing
game platforms from Japan to play a
crucial role in its domestic market?
Opinion:
“GREE and DeNA are poised to fail
outside Japan - at least as platform
providers.”
(Note: I hope I am wrong.)
Just a few pointers. There are many
more.
Point 1: Japan-Only Success Factors
 •  Key success factors that fueled DeNA and
    GREE‘s growth in Japan don‘t apply elsewhere.
 •  Examples:
    •  Carrier billing
    •  Game-friendly society
    •  Mobile-centric users
    •  Japan‘s ARPU for social games is unique
       globally
    •  Fast, reliable 3G networks (example: in SEA)
    •  Affordable mobile data plans
Point 2: Popularity of Japan-Specific Games
 •  The biggest social games in Japan are card
    battle games: acceptance abroad is uncertain.
    First titles from Japanese game firms flopped.
 •  Genres like dating simulations or social horse
    racing games difficult/impossible to transplant.
 •  Game design is heavily influenced by Manga
    and Anime culture.
 •  US and European game developers have
    caught up/overtaken their Japanese
    counterparts.

Point 4: Japanese Management Is Unique
 •  Incompatibility between Japanese and foreign
    management styles and business cultures is well
    documented in economic literature.
 •  Example from the social game industry: the
    Openfeint <-> GREE case from September
    2011.
 •  Integration of startups (Openfeint, ngmoco) and
    listed large-cap companies (GREE, DeNA)
    makes things even worse.
Point 5: History
 •  Fact: in the entire web and mobile business
    history, absolutely no Japanese company
    succeeded abroad.
 •  Example: NTT Docomo‘s i-mode. But there are
    many, many more.
 •  Nintendo and Sony PS comparison doesn‘t
    count (the social game market in the 2010s has
    nothing in common with the video game market
    in the 1980s/1990s).
Point 6: No Causality
 •  Being successful in Japan and understanding
    mobile does not automatically lead to success
    outside the country, as DeNA and GREE
    suggest (see point 1).
 •  Zynga got burnt in Japan even though they
    have acquired a startup, teamed up with local
    companies (SoftBank Mobile, Mixi), and clearly
    know how to do social games.
    -> similarity?
